Billy Graham, known as the “American Evangelist,” was a towering figure in Christian history. His preaching and ministry reached millions of people worldwide, and he played a significant role in shaping modern Evangelicalism. Born on November 7, 1918, in Charlotte, North Carolina, Billy Graham was the son of a Southern Baptist pastor, William Bell Graham. His father’s influence and dedication to ministry had a profound impact on Billy’s life, leading him to pursue a career in Evangelism.
